    COVID-19 Deaths reach 1,040,934 globally from more than 35.3m confirmed cases as of 4th October 2020

    The death toll due to COVID-19 Coronavirus pandemic currently stands at 865,544 while the confirmed cases are 35,339,826.

    From the total cases confirmed across the affected countries; United States (USA), Brazil, India, Russia and Colombia top the list of countries with most reported and confirmed cases.

    See the high: level statistics of the outbreak, including top 5 country cases by total confirmed cases and total deaths by country.

    Coronavirus Cases: 35,339,826
    Deaths: 1,040,934
    Recovered: 26,305,623
    Active Cases: 7,993,269 currently infected patients in mild or critical conditions.
    Closed Cases: 27,346,557 cases that have concluded and either led to recovery or deaths.

    Top 5 by total cases:
    1. United States (USA): 7,631,263
    2. India: 6,622,135
    3. Brazil: 4,915,289
    4. Russia: 1,215,001
    5. Colombia: 848,147

    Top 5 cases by total deaths:
    1. United States (USA): 214,568
    2. Brazil: 146,352
    3. India: 102,714
    4. Mexico: 78,880
    5. United Kingdom (UK): 42,317
